Instructions for Building Documentation

The documentation for the Discord.Net library uses DocFX. Instructions for installing this tool can be found here.

  1. Navigate to the root of the repository.
  2. Build the docs using docfx docs/docfx.json. Add the --serve parameter to preview the site locally. Some elements of the page may appear incorrectly when hosted offline.

Please note that if you intend to target a specific version, ensure that you have the correct version checked out.
